After staring at the code for a long time, I think I see how to do this. It's complicated a bit by the fact that $ is a valid identifier character. So my current thinking is to say that if we see $ not in a quote and not preceded by a valid identifier char then it is the start of a $foo$ sequence. Or have I missed something? Can we validly see $ in any other context?
BTW, Tom's proof of concept patch worked just fine for me. I changed the allowed pattern to what I think was agreed:
dolqdelim \$([A-Za-z\200-\377][A-Za-z\200-\377_0-9]*)?\$
and changed some names and comments to remove misleading references to "here docs".
